LeBron James
LeBron James, a prominent NBA player, has dedicated much of his time to education and youth empowerment. His LeBron James Family Foundation focuses on:
- Providing scholarships for students
- Establishing the “I PROMISE School” in Akron, Ohio
- Supporting families with resources and programs
Serena Williams
Serena Williams has been a strong advocate for gender equality and education. Through her Serena Williams Fund, she has worked on initiatives that include:
- Supporting education for underprivileged children
- Empowering women through various programs
- Promoting health and wellness in communities
Colin Kaepernick
Colin Kaepernick, known for his activism, has also made significant contributions through his Know Your Rights Camp. This initiative focuses on:
- Educating youth about their rights
- Providing resources for social justice
- Encouraging community engagement
